Deconstructor blast looks cooler (or hotter, considering the blast is red). Master Blast Bomb is better against 5/6 of all families and better against all families if you have a damage increase of "high".

Irontech Bomb has 5* radius and higher DPS than Nitronome. The only drawback is slower walkspeed while charging.

Fuse time is irrelevant to DPS. It's just a delay between planting and blowing. Once you have planted, you can charge another so even if the fuse time is a lightyear, your DPS will be the same once they start blowing.
